Call it what you may, Light of America, City of the Heavens or God’s Face, the capital city of Ecuador, San Francisco de Quito, most commonly known as Quito, makes for a fascinating vacation spot. Situated in the northwestern South America right in the Guayllabamba river basin, Quito is a breathtaking city with all its natural glory and beauty. Stretched across a stunning Andean valley and bordered by volcanic peaks, Quito’s geographic location alone is enough to dazzle its visitors.

Owing to its elevation, Quito is the second-highest administrative capital and the highest legal capital in the world. It is also the capital of Pichincha province and the headquarters of the Union of South American Nations.

For an avid traveler, Quito has much in stock. A lot of people book their Quito business flights to visit the world’s first Cultural Heritage Site as deemed by UNESCO. Quito’s historical center known as ‘old town’ received this title way back in 1978 and since then has entranced tourists with its majesty.

Besides this, since the city of Quito is located almost under a mile of the zero latitude; hence a museum and a monument (known as middle of the world) have been erected on the equator to mark it.

The capital city has a subtropical highland climate. You can book your business flights to Quito for anytime you want to as the weather remains pleasant all year round. Owing to Quito’s location, it has two distinct seasons – wet and dry. The wet season constitutes the winters and the dry season constitutes the summers. Dry season can be experienced from June till September and the wet season from October till May.
